为指定服务器创建网页防篡改保护并开启防护。
调试
您可以在OpenAPI Explorer中直接运行该接口,免去您计算签名的困扰。运行成功后,OpenAPI Explorer可以自动生成SDK代码示例。
授权信息
当前API暂无授权信息透出。
请求参数
| 名称 | 类型 | 必填 | 描述 | 示例值 |
|---|---|---|---|---|
| Mode | string | 是 | 指定防护类型。取值:
| whitelist |
| LocalBackupDir | string | 是 | 配置本地备份路径,用于对防护目录进行安全备份。
| /usr/local/backup |
| ExclusiveFile | string | 否 | 指定无需开启网页防篡改防护的文件(即排除文件)。 说明
防护模式 Mode 配置为 blacklist 时,您需要配置该参数。
| /home/admin/tomcat/localhost.log |
| Dir | string | 是 | 指定防护目录,存在多个时用英文逗号(,)分隔。 | /home/admin/tomcat |
| InclusiveFileType | string | 否 | 指定需要网页防篡改防护的文件类型。存在多个文件类型时,使用半角分号(;)隔开。取值:
说明
防护模式 Mode 配置为 whitelist 时,您需要配置该参数。
| php |
| Uuid | string | 是 | 指定需要防护的服务器 UUID。 | 80d2f7d6-31a9-4d7f-8ff4-7ecc42f89ca**** |
| ExclusiveFileType | string | 否 | 指定无需网页防篡改防护的文件类型(即排除文件的类型)。存在多个文件类型时,使用半角分号(;)隔开。取值:
说明
防护模式 Mode 配置为 blacklist 时,您需要配置该参数。
| jpg |
| ExclusiveDir | string | 否 | 指定无需网页防篡改防护的目录地址(即排除目录)。 说明
防护模式 Mode 配置为 blacklist 时,您需要配置该参数。
| /home/admin/java |
| DefenceMode | string | 是 | 防护模式。取值:
| block |
返回参数
示例
正常返回示例
JSON格式
{
"RequestId": "D9354C1A-D709-4873-9AAE-41513327B247"
}错误码
| HTTP status code | 错误码 | 错误信息 | 描述 |
|---|---|---|---|
| 400 | IllegalParam | Illegal param | 无效参数 |
| 400 | DuplicatedDirectory | Duplicated directory | 已存在重复的目录,请根据OpenAPI 文档修改您的请求参数,然后再重新发起请求。 |
| 400 | NeedBuy | This service shoule be purchased first. | 需要购买服务 |
| 400 | DefenceEmptyConfig | At least one protection directory is needed. | 您需要选择至少一个所保护的目录。 |
| 400 | DefenceAuthLimit | The number of machines has reached the upper limit. | 您所绑定的机器数目超过数量限制。 |
| 400 | BindDataExist | The binding data already exists. | 需要绑定数据已存在,请您重新确认需要绑定的数据。 |
| 400 | MissingDir | Dir is mandatory for this action. | 防护目录必填。 |
| 403 | NoPermission | caller has no permission | 当前操作未被授权,请联系主账号在RAM控制台进行授权后再执行操作。 |
| 500 | InternalError | The request processing has failed due to some unknown error. | 服务发生某些未知错误,请稍后再试。 |
| 500 | ServerError | ServerError | 服务故障,请稍后重试! |
访问错误中心查看更多错误码。
变更历史
| 变更时间 | 变更内容概要 | 操作 |
|---|---|---|
| 2024-09-24 | OpenAPI 错误码发生变更 | 查看变更详情 |
| 2022-08-01 | OpenAPI 错误码发生变更 | 查看变更详情 |
